Insights is a reporting tool for understanding form submissions and visitor behavior. It creates a default report for each form, so you can review submission trends and answer distributions without first building charts manually. You can then filter and compare the data, find where visitors leave the form, set goals and alerts, use AI to analyze the report, and share the results.

Open Insights
There are two ways into Insights:
-
From the Submissions page: select a form and click Insights in the toolbar. The menu lists every report on the form, plus Create a New Insight Report.
-
From the Dashboard: every form card’s gear menu has an Insights action under Submissions. Select it to open the form’s default report.

Start with the default report
Every form automatically has a default report named Insights. It contains a Submissions over time chart and one chart for each reportable field. The initial chart type depends on the field type. If you rename the report, edit a chart, or add content, it becomes a regular editable report.
Try Insights with sample data
If a form has no submissions, click Try Insights with a sample report on the empty Submissions page. The same option appears above the KPI tiles when the current form has fewer than 10 submissions.
This creates a demo form in your team with generated submissions, visitor journey data, every chart type, a saved filter, a goal, and an alert. A team can have one sample. Generated submissions do not count toward plan quotas. To delete the sample, click Remove sample in the report banner.
Understand the report page
Across the top of a report:
- Submissions returns to the submission list.
- Open the form opens the live form.
- Switch report switches between the form’s reports in place or creates a new one.
The action bar under the title stays pinned while the report scrolls. It contains:
- The form name, submission count, date range, and active-filter chips.
- The saved-filter picker and Compare to previous period.
- Date ranges: All time, Last 7 / 30 / 90 days, Last 12 months, or Custom. The selected range applies to every number on the page.
- Add, Share, and the ⋮ menu for editing the report name or color, managing alerts, and deleting the report.
When Compare to previous period is enabled, time charts show the previous period as a dashed series. A label next to a chart subtitle can also identify a change, such as ↑ 1.6× vs previous period or New top answer. These labels are calculated from the report data and do not use AI.
KPI tiles
- Total submissions — the all-time total and, when configured, progress toward a goal.
- This period — submissions in the selected range, with a sparkline.
- Change — this period vs. the previous one.
- Avg / day — the daily average over the range.
- Conversion — appears when the form has recorded page opens: submissions ÷ opens for the period. It hides itself while a filter is active, because a page open cannot be attributed to an answer-based filter.
Set a submission goal
Click the target icon on the Total submissions tile to set a target and an optional deadline. The tile then shows progress, such as 120 / 240 and 50% of the goal · 30 days left. It turns green when the goal is met. Goals are saved with the report and are visible to the whole team.
Plan limits
On the free plan a report can hold up to 5 charts (and the default report covers the first 5 fields). Breakdown fields, share links, and email digests require a paid plan.
